Info

Mapp CodeBox

Dominar las opciones del software de la máquina

Redacción Interempresas07/10/2016

Los días en que un fabricante de equipos originales podía ofrecer la misma máquina estándar con la misma configuración estándar, año tras año y a menudo durante décadas, ya son historia. El ritmo acelerado de evolución de los mercados y los procesos exige una nueva clase de maquinaria con una versatilidad diseñada partiendo de cero. Estas nuevas máquinas dejan a los fabricantes de equipos originales con una gran variedad de versiones de software y ninguna solución a largo plazo para el mantenimiento de las mismas. Si lo que esperan es dominar la selva de las variantes de la maquinaria, lo que necesitan con urgencia es un enfoque completamente nuevo de la gestión de opciones.

Mapp CodeBox es una aplicación HTML5 que puede ejecutarse en cualquier dispositivo con navegador habilitado
Mapp CodeBox es una aplicación HTML5 que puede ejecutarse en cualquier dispositivo con navegador habilitado.

“Hacer cambios en una máquina ya existente siempre representa mucho trabajo”, explica Christoph Trappl, gerente de Productos de B&R para Tecnología Mapp. El fabricante de equipos originales debe reactivar el proceso de desarrollo para modificar el software de la máquina. “Todo ello no sólo cuesta tiempo y dinero, sino que también abre la puerta a posibles errores”.

Los fabricantes de equipos originales cuyos clientes necesitan varias máquinas del mismo tipo con diferentes opciones se enfrentan a un reto aún mayor. Para cada configuración de la máquina existe una versión de software diferente que debe mantenerse. “Las cosas pueden crecer muy rápidamente y de una forma difícil de manejar”, señala Trappl, “y llega un punto en que el reto es simplemente insalvable”.

Independiente del hardware

“Teníamos muy claro que los fabricantes de maquinaria necesitaban una forma de añadir opciones a la máquina de forma modular, o de realizar ajustes menores en las opciones ya existentes, sin tener que manipular el proyecto de automatización principal”, afirma Trappl. “Y eso es exactamente lo que hemos hecho con Mapp CodeBox”.

“Siguen utilizando el entorno de desarrollo para programar la funcionalidad básica de sus máquinas”, explica Trappl. En este proceso pueden definirse a qué datos, funciones y variables podrá accederse a través de Mapp CodeBox. Todas las funciones y opciones especiales de la máquina pueden añadirse posteriormente en lenguaje Ladder mediante CodeBox. El único momento en que debe retrocederse y cambiarse la aplicación principal será si se producen cambios en la funcionalidad principal de la máquina.

Gestionar fácilmente las variantes

“Disponer de un software para opciones individuales independiente de la aplicación principal supone numerosas ventajas”, señala Trappl. Por un lado, garantiza que no se introducen errores en el sistema al implementar nuevas opciones o personalizaciones. También simplifica enormemente la tarea de gestionar las diferentes variantes de la máquina.

Si lo que desea es equipar una línea de envasado ya existente con una cinta transportadora, por ejemplo, Mapp CodeBox se lo pondrá muy fácil. Cuando se añaden los módulos de E/S necesarios, el entorno Automation Runtime de B&R los reconoce automáticamente. A continuación, basta con entrar en CodeBox y programar las funciones deseadas en lenguaje Ladder. No es necesario volver a abrir el proyecto original, ni tampoco utilizar ninguna herramienta de desarrollo. El mismo enfoque puede utilizarse en una máquina de inyección de plástico para integrar un robot con un interface Euromap estandarizado.

Programar fácilmente las opciones de la máquina en lenguaje Ladder con la herramienta HTML5 de B&R – Mapp CodeBox
Programar fácilmente las opciones de la máquina en lenguaje Ladder con la herramienta HTML5 de B&R – Mapp CodeBox.

Flexibilidad gracias a la tecnología web

Mapp CodeBox es una aplicación HTML5 que puede ejecutarse en cualquier dispositivo con navegador habilitado. “Para facilitar al máximo el acceso, hemos tomado la decisión consciente de programar las funciones de la máquina en lenguaje Ladder”, señala Trappl. Una visualización del flujo de potencia ofrece ayuda para el diagnóstico y el mantenimiento. Los programas de escalera pueden guardarse, someterse al control de versiones y transferirse a otras máquinas. Si es necesario, también pueden volverse a importar en el proyecto de automatización original.

Mapp CodeBox simplifica notablemente la tarea de gestionar las opciones de la máquina. “Gracias a Mapp CodeBox, los fabricantes de equipos originales volverán a dominar la gran variedad de opciones que ofrecen sus máquinas”, afirma Trappl.

Una forma más fácil de medir el consumo de energía

Los operarios de las máquinas también pueden usar Mapp CodeBox para añadir nuevas funciones. Puesto que se ha definido en la aplicación original de la máquina exactamente cuáles son las variables y funciones a las que se puede acceder a través de Mapp CodeBox, se evitan desde el principio posibles cambios no deseados. CodeBox también permite configurar los componentes de Mapp. Resulta muy sencillo, por ejemplo, vincular a los nuevos consumidores añadidos al componente Mapp Energy, que recoge y visualiza los datos de consumo de energía para ofrecer a los operarios una visión clara.

Configurando, no programando

“Aquí pueden verse claramente las ventajas de utilizar la tecnología Mapp", elogia Trappl. Los distintos componentes Mapp están conectados entre sí mediante lo que se denominan enlaces Mapp. “El enlace mapp es el responsable de realizar tareas tales como enviar automáticamente los datos de consumo de energía de cada servoaccionamiento al componente Mapp Energy”. A lo largo de todo el proceso, el desarrollador no habrá tenido que escribir ni una sola línea de código. “Mapp CodeBox permite incluso equipar una máquina o planta ya existente con una supervisión completa del estado o con una solución de supervisión de energía sin tener que interferir con la aplicación de la máquina en sí”, añade Trappl.

Mapp CodeBox no depende de ninguna plataforma y puede ejecutarse sin problemas en cualquier tableta o terminal de PC remoto. También puede incorporarse a la aplicación de HMI de la máquina. Con la solución de HMI Mapp View de B&R, todo es tan sencillo como arrastrar y soltar.

“Gracias a Mapp CodeBox, los fabricantes de equipos originales volverán a dominar la gran variedad de opciones que ofrecen sus máquinas”...
“Gracias a Mapp CodeBox, los fabricantes de equipos originales volverán a dominar la gran variedad de opciones que ofrecen sus máquinas”, explica Christoph Trappl, gerente de Productos - Tecnología Mapp de B&R.

Desarrollar el software de la máquina un 67% más rápido

Tecnología Mapp reduce el tiempo necesario para desarrollar el software de la máquina una media del 67%. Con Mapp, los desarrolladores de software ya no tienen que invertir parte de su tiempo programando las funciones básicas y pueden concentrarse en su tarea principal: la creación de aplicaciones para procesos exclusivos de una máquina concreta. Las nuevas máquinas se desarrollan más rápido y tienen un menor riesgo de inversión.

Los mecanismos de arrastrar y soltar permiten a los fabricantes de equipos originales ahorrar tiempo a la hora de implementar sus requisitos. La comunicación entre los componentes Mapp modulares se produce automáticamente a través de sus enlaces Mapp. “No se necesita ni una sola línea de código para gestionar el flujo de datos”. Los propios componentes pueden configurarse y diagnosticarse mediante un interface web muy fácil de manejar.

Al desarrollar los componentes Mapp, B&R se basa en la experiencia adquirida al implementar cientos de miles de soluciones de automatización en todo el mundo. Ello los hace extremadamente fiables. Al utilizar Mapp también se reduce la complejidad de una aplicación hasta en un 83%. La disponibilidad de la máquina aumenta al tiempo que se reducen los costes de mantenimiento.

Empresas o entidades relacionadas

B & R Industrial Automation Ibérica, S.L.U.

Comentarios al artículo/noticia

Deja un comentario

Para poder hacer comentarios y participar en el debate debes identificarte o registrarte en nuestra web.